The Necessity of Periodic Tire Inspections for Well-being
Consistent tire inspections contribute to vehicle safety, as they can mitigate accidents caused by tire failures. These inspections entail assessing tread wear, air pressure, and visible damages such as cuts or bulges. Upholding proper tire pressure is vital; under-inflated tires can lead to blowouts, while over-inflated tires may reduce traction. Additionally, assessing tread depth is important for effective grip, particularly in adverse weather conditions.
Consistent checks can also recognize irregular wear marks, which might point to alignment or suspension issues. Addressing these problems promptly can boost vehicle performance and extend tire lifespan. Furthermore, regular inspections cultivate a habit of preventative car upkeep, reinforcing overall driving safety. By prioritizing tire inspections, vehicle owners can greatly reduce the chance of tire-related accidents and ensure a more secure driving experience for themselves, their passengers, and others on the road.

Techniques to Correctly Put On Tires for Optimal Performance
Installing tires properly is important for ensuring peak vehicle performance and safety. To begin, it is vital to select the correct tire size and type, as specified in the vehicle's manual. Prior to installation, the technician should inspect the wheel for corrosion or defects, ensuring a proper fit. The tire should be mounted on the wheel, aligning the valve stem with the designated area. Then, it is required to balance the tire to prevent vibrations that can affect handling and wear. Proper torque specifications must be followed when tightening lug nuts, often in a crisscross pattern to guarantee even pressure. After installation, checking the tire pressure is crucial, because both overinflation and underinflation can cause handling issues and reduce fuel efficiency. Finally, a test drive is recommended to confirm that the tires are installed correctly, allowing the driver to experience optimal performance and safety on the road.

Benefits of Regular Tire Rotation
Standard tire rotation is a critical aspect of vehicle maintenance that greatly prolongs the life expectancy of tires. This procedure involves periodically changing the position of each tire to confirm even wear across all four tires. As tires wear differently depending on their location—front tires often bearing more weight and experiencing different forces than rear tires—rotation maintains balanced tread depth. This not just improves traction and handling but also boosts fuel efficiency. Additionally, regular rotations can avoid costly tire replacements and strengthen overall safety by reducing the risk of blowouts. Ultimately, following a tire rotation schedule is vital for peak vehicle performance and longevity, making it a important element of thorough tire care.
Perks of Optimal Alignment
Sustaining peak vehicle operation exceeds tire rotation; correct alignment is equally critical. Poor alignment can produce uneven tire wear, shortening the lifespan of tires and demanding premature replacements. Additionally, a vehicle with incorrect alignment may develop handling issues, compromising safety and control. Drivers may notice a pull to one side, establishing an uncomfortable and potentially hazardous driving experience. Moreover, correct alignment boosts fuel efficiency by ensuring tires make best contact with the road surface, thereby reducing rolling resistance. Scheduled alignment checks can prevent costly repairs and strengthen overall driving performance. Ultimately, maintaining correct alignment is an essential aspect of vehicle care that contributes to safety, efficiency, and longevity.

Tread Depth Measurements
How can drivers ensure their tires remain safe and effective on the road? Checking tread depth is essential. Tread depth gauges, often built into tires, function as a vital guide. A standard practice is to replace tires when tread depth hits 2/32 of an inch, as inadequate tread compromises traction, particularly in wet conditions. Motorists can also use the penny test; inserting a penny into the tread with Lincoln's head facing down can show whether the tread is sufficient. If the top of Lincoln's head is visible, it is time for new tires. Frequently monitoring tread depth not only enhances safety but also improves vehicle performance, ensuring ideal handling and braking capabilities.
Visual Deterioration Symptoms
Consistently observing tread depth is important, but visible damage signs can also point to when tires need replacement. Cracks, bulges, or blisters on the tire surface often signal serious structural issues. Uneven wear patterns may suggest misalignment or other mechanical problems, necessitating immediate attention. Additionally, embedded foreign objects, such as nails or stones, can compromise tire integrity. If the tires exhibit excessive sidewall damage or significant wear indicators, it is vital to contemplate replacement for safety. Moreover, age can also affect tire performance; tires older than six years should be evaluated regardless of tread condition. Regular inspections for these visual damage signs help guarantee peak performance and safety on the road. Ignoring them could lead to hazardous driving conditions.
Tire Maintenance Advice for Enhancing Life Span and Efficiency
Proper tire maintenance can significantly improve both the longevity and efficiency of a vehicle's tires. Regularly checking tire pressure is crucial, as under-inflated or over-inflated tires can lead to irregular deterioration and decreased fuel efficiency. Maintaining the proper pressure, as recommended by the manufacturer, guarantees optimal contact with the road.
Additionally, rotating tires every 5,000 to 7,500 miles can enhance uniform wear and extend their lifespan. Drivers should also inspect tread depth on a regular basis; a depth of 2/32 inches or less indicates it's time for new tires.
Moreover, proper alignment and balancing help to prevent premature wear and enhance handling. Keeping tires clear and without debris can also contribute to their overall health. Finally, avoiding harsh driving behaviors, such as rapid acceleration and strong braking, will not only improve tire longevity but also enhance the vehicle’s overall performance. By adhering to these care tips, drivers can optimize both longevity and efficiency.

Can I pair diverse Tire brands on My Vehicle?
Installing different tire brands on a vehicle is generally not suggested. Variations in tread design, rubber compounds, and performance characteristics can result in uneven wear and compromised handling, potentially affecting safety and overall driving experience.
